Get startedBramley Cottage is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Tibberton, Gloucester, Gloucester (GL19 3AF). It has a recorded floor area of 114 m² (around 1227 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(March 2013) shows an E (score 43),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 82), a 3-band jump. Main heating runs on oil. The latest certificate is from March 2013,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include notable views. Period features are noted in the property record.
Today's modelled estimate of £479,000 sits 68.1% above the 2013 sale of £285,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£232/sq ft) was about 20.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ode. 5 planning records sit against the property, 4 approved, 1 refused. Past consents include an extension and partial demolition,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. On the market in June 2013 and unlisted since — roughly 13 years.
